The proprietary GaN-on-Si technology was developed by Magdeburg, Germany-based Azzurro Semiconductors over the last six years. It enables the growth of thick and crack-free GaN-layers on silicon substrates with an excellent crystal quality and minimum bow, says Azzurro. Most led high bay light epiwafers are grown using sapphire or silicon carbide substrates as the starting material on which to deposit GaN-based multilayer LED structures. Wafer sizes range from 2 to 4 inches. The use of larger, lower-cost silicon substrates could lead to significant device-cost reductions, provided that high quality device layers can be grown successfully.

A provider of LED light engines, announces a new line of LED modules for luminaires utilizing Thermadjust(TM) technology. Thermadjust is a revolutionary new concept for LED modules that further enhances the usability of LED technology for general illumination. Developed specifically to decrease the likelihood of LED failure in high temperature environments, Thermadjust causes the LED modules to automatically adjust their output if ambient thermal conditions exist that could potentially cause the LED devices to fail prematurely. Using the LED device manufacturer's LM80 test data (for lumen maintenance) and ENERGY STAR requirements, the modules are intelligently engineered to ensure the junction temperature of the LEDs will always be maintained at or below levels required for proper performance and long life of the LEDs.
"The performance of luminaires with electronic devices in them such as LEDs can be adversely affected by elevated temperatures," says Chris Primous, Director of Sales and Business Development for Brillia. "Luminaires that contain LED modules with Thermadjust won't face premature luminaire failure and field issues due to overheated LEDs."
Utilizing Thermadjust, Brillia introduces the BB03 AV series LED modules as the newest products in a vast line of LED components for luminaire manufacturers. The series features a constant voltage design using three LEDs on a small rectangular circuit board. The modules, which can be easily grouped together in luminaires to create any desired level of led high bay light, are particularly suited for use by luminaire manufactures facing potentially challenging thermal conditions in the application of their products.

The SSL2102 is the latest addition to NXP’s lighting portfolio, offering deep dimming down to one percent of full light intensity, as well as compatibility with a wide range of dimmers. The small, highly integrated and highly efficient driver is the next step in SSL retrofit LED lighting, and is ideal for small form-factor applications with closed casings.
NXP’s new online design tool for SSL applications makes it easy for engineers to evaluate and test the behavior of LED lighting applications based on four NXP products, including the new SSL2102 and SSL2101 for dimmable applications, as well as the SSL1522 and SSL1523 for non-dimmable applications. The tool enables engineers to quickly select the IC they need and test designs for LED drivers from 2W up to 25W. The tool generates schematic, component and transformer parameters, calculates the design’s efficiency, and presents an overview of efficiency losses.
The concept of SMASH is to establish disruptive approaches that exploit nanostructured compound semiconductors to realize the key market factors of high efficiency and low cost. These will be achieved by epitaxial growth of LED structures on ultra-low defect nanostructured templates and by the development of LEDs based on nanorod emitters. These approaches will have large impact on manufacturing costs because they enable growth on large area, low cost substrates such as Silicon.

The agreement will apply to worldwide sales of LED-based luminaires developed and marketed by all of the Acuity Brands businesses. Through the agreement, Acuity Brands will be able to incorporate Philips’ patented technologies related to the development and digital control of LED systems for general lighting, architectural and theatrical applications.
This license agreement with Acuity follows earlier agreements of Philips with key lighting players like Zumtobel and Osram. Philips’ licensing program combines many LED luminaire-related inventions of Philips and several of its acquired companies to simplify the use of LED technologies by third parties. Apart from leveraging this strong position to provide best-in-class led high bay light applications and solutions, Philips aims to speed up market adoption and growth by making available its market-leading patented technologies to third parties.
